Nyantakyi"s FIFA Seat Temporary

Despite his victory onto the Fifa Executive Council, President of  the Ghana Football Association, Kwesi Nyantakyi, will face re-election at the CAF Congress in the Ethiopian capital of Addis Ababa on March 17,2017.


 


Nyantakyi polled 31 votes, the second highest to pick the second slot reserved for Africa, whilst Almamy Kabele Camara of Guinea polled 37 votes to pick the first slot on the continent, with Ahmad of Madagascar Polling 30 votes and Augustine Senghor of Senegal polling 9 votes.


 


Camara and Nyantakyi are joined by Sandra Fruean, vice-president of Football Federation American Samoa, who  was elected as the OFC’s female Council member last month.


 


Meanwhile, the new members of the council will attend the FIFA Council meeting next month in Zurich as the former FIFA Executive Committee, was disbanded following reforms in FIFA.
